Very cozy and textured living gallery hotel, comfortable big bed, spacious and clean bathroom, sweet drinking water. The house and public areas are all fascinating works of art of different styles (I participated in the free guided tour at 4 pm and spent more than two hours to visit each floor by myself). The front desk enthusiastically helped to inquire about the attractions. Candy and chocolate were also given on Christmas Eve. The bar on the first floor is also recommended. The special cocktail blazer is worth a try. The hotel is located next to the pier. Seafood restaurants such as mures, salamanca market, TMAG, MONA Ferry, supermarket liquorland, etc. are all within a 5-10 minute walk. The airport can be reached by skybus and a 5-minute walk away.

Henry is a hotel that was renovated from a jam factory in the last century. It is very historical and cultural and contains a lot of art works. It feels like being in an art gallery. Fortunately, it was upgraded to a more spacious room. The front desk staff is also very kind. Breakfast is also delicious.
